Discover more about Athenaeum

Nestled in the historic district of Alexandria, Virginia, the Athenaeum stands as a beacon of artistic expression and cultural heritage. This elegant art gallery is not only a showcase for local artists but also a venue for various events, making it a vibrant part of the community. The building itself is historically significant, offering visitors a chance to appreciate its architectural beauty while exploring the rich history that surrounds it. The gallery frequently hosts exhibitions that highlight diverse artistic styles and mediums, ensuring that each visit offers something new and exciting. Visitors can immerse themselves in the local art scene, discovering works that reflect the spirit and creativity of the region. Beyond its role as an art gallery, the Athenaeum serves as a popular venue for weddings and special events, providing a romantic and picturesque backdrop for celebrations. The surrounding area is filled with charming streets, artisan shops, and eateries, making it an ideal spot to spend an afternoon.
